Mine is even easier:

Peel and dice 2 potatoes
1/4 t of celery seed
1 small onion - thinly sliced
cook until potatoes and onions are done

Drain some of the water, add 1 cup Half and Half (or whole milk) and 1 stick of butter, 2 cans of clams and juice.

Cook on low heat for about 20 minutes, stirring to keep it from sticking
